    I think you make a good point. Look at what Leonard did to Hagler...he was very nice and respectable toward him in the build-up to the fight and Hagler decided to try and outbox Leonard, which was the worst mistake he could have made. Even though Hagler trained like a beast and everything it still didn't matter because he chose the worst gameplan possible...Leonards only chance was if Hagler tried to outbox him and that's what Hagler tried to do. Hatton's only chance is if he can try to get Floyd to outbrawl him and I think trying to get in his head like Leonard did Hagler will be Ricky's best chance to get Floyd to brawl. :good
